RAFFAELE CELENTANO
Raffaele Celentano is a well-known Italian professional photographer, born in 1962 in Sorrento. He moved to Monaco in 1986 where he won his first photo contest. In addition to his passion for photography, Raffaele Celentano developed and designed, in collaboration with Ingo Maurer, the famous Campari Light that made him famous throughout the world.
